What is a Cooker Hood Extractor Fan?
A cooker hood extractor fan is a device set up above the cooking area to filter airborne grease, smoke, steam, and smells developed while cooking. These fans either vent air outside (extraction) or filter air and recirculate it back into the Kitchen Extractor Fans (recirculation). The option of model depends largely on kitchen style, cooking routines, and ventilation requirements.

Key Considerations Before Purchase
When shopping for a cooker hood extractor fan, a number of factors need to be thought about:
Size: Ensure the hood is wide enough to cover the cooking surface properly.CFM Rating (Cubic Feet per Minute): This determines the air flow. Greater CFM is better for more intense cooking.Sound Level: Consider the decibel level; peaceful fans run listed below 60 dB.Venting Type: Decide between ducted (vents outside) and ductless (filters and recirculates).Filter Type: Options consist of charcoal, aluminum, or a mix-- this impacts upkeep and efficiency.4. Installation Process
While professional setup is typically recommended, fundamental standards can help homeowners install their cooker hood extractor fans successfully.
Pick the Location: The optimal height for setup above the cooking surface is usually 24 to 36 inches.Gather Tools: Required tools might consist of a drill, screwdriver, level, and determining tape.Install Ductwork (if necessary): For ducted systems, assist the ductwork to the outside of the home without sharp bends.Protect the Hood: Follow the producer's guidelines to connect the hood securely to the wall or cabinets.Link Electricals: Make sure the electrical connections supply sufficient power; consult an electrical expert if uncertain.5. Maintenance Tips
To keep a cooker hood extractor fan operating effectively, maintenance is important. Here are some pointers:
Regularly Clean Filters: Depending on use, tidy metal filters every 4 to 6 weeks. Charcoal filters might require replacement every 3 to 6 months.Wipe Down Surfaces: Use moderate detergent and a soft fabric to clean the outside and avoid grease accumulation.Check for Blockages: Periodically examine ducts to make sure there are no blockages or accumulation that can impede airflow.6.
